Spin-dependent electron-proton scattering in the Delta-excitation region

2002 
We report on measurements of the cross section and provide first data on spin correlation parameters ${A}_{{\mathrm{TT}}^{\ensuremath{'}}}$ and ${A}_{{\mathrm{TL}}^{\ensuremath{'}}}$ in inclusive scattering of longitudinally polarized electrons from nuclear-polarized hydrogen. Polarized electrons were injected into an electron storage ring operated at a beam energy of 720 MeV. Polarized hydrogen was produced by an atomic beam source and injected into an open-ended cylindrical cell, located in the electron storage ring. The four-momentum transfer squared ranged from ${Q}^{2}\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}=\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}0.2{\mathrm{GeV}}^{2}{/c}^{2}$ at the elastic scattering peak to ${Q}^{2}\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}=\phantom{\rule{0ex}{0ex}}0.11{\mathrm{GeV}}^{2}{/c}^{2}$ at the $\ensuremath{\Delta}(1232)$ resonance. The data provide a stringent test of pion electroproduction models.
